Transaction f76f784d57fca4c33fc38d7b7f8687eed4ae4d630d3bb1ac4bc9256c3b05194b

3 Input
1 Outputs
  • f76f784d57fca4c33fc38d7b7f8687eed4ae4d630d3bb1ac4bc9256c3b05194b:0
  • value  143596
    address  34jDRudcT9yUhSuCgwy7KtLDYCCvPvuUFK